embedded delay

[ɪmˈbɛdɪd dɪˈleɪ]
nounpl: embedded delays
atraso incorporado
1. A time delay that is built into or integrated within a system, process, or device, typically as an intentional design feature
The circuit uses an embedded delay to synchronize the signals properly.
O circuito utiliza um atraso incorporado para sincronizar os sinais adequadamente.
2. In computing and telecommunications, a predetermined latency period programmed into hardware or software
The microcontroller has an embedded delay of 500 milliseconds between commands.
O microcontrolador possui um atraso incorporado de 500 milissegundos entre os comandos.
